> I upgraded one of our servers running asterisk 1.6.X to 1.8.2.3. I
> compiled it with SRTP support.
>  Everything seems to work OK but I am having a weird issue. I cannot
> disable SRTP. I tried the /encryption=no/ in /sip.conf /and the
> /_SIPSRTP_CRYPTO=disable/ on my dailplan and it keeps trying to use
> the SRTP.
> Well, right now I have to have/ noload=res_srtp.so/ on my
> /modules.conf /otherwise I cannot place SIP calls (cause other ends
> don't support it)
